How long does a person typically have to wait to receive a Concealed Handgun Permit after submitting an application in Virginia?

  1. 45 days

  2. 30 days

  3. 60 days

  4. 90 days

The correct answer is: 45 days

In Virginia, a person typically has to wait 45 days to receive a Concealed Handgun Permit (CHP) after submitting an application. This waiting period allows for the Virginia State Police to conduct the necessary background checks and review the application before issuing the permit. This timeframe is specified by law in Virginia Code § 18.2-308. The other options are incorrect because they do not align with the standard processing time established by law.
